探索前沿技术,分享实战经验
代码首先是写给人看的,其次才是给机器执行的。
能写好代码的人不一定能写好文档,但能写好文档的人一定能更好地写代码。
代码写完不是终点,成功交付到用户手中才是。最后一公里往往最容易出问题。
全栈不是什么都会一点,而是在广泛了解的基础上有自己的深度专长。
小程序项目也需要工程化,代码规范、组件复用、自动化测试一个都不能少。
技术成长不是线性的积累,而是几次关键的认知跃迁。
面试是双向的选择,候选人也应该评估团队的技术文化和成长空间。
开源不只是免费的代码,它是一种协作方式、一种文化、一种推动技术进步的力量。
80%的性能问题来自20%的代码,找到那20%比优化所有代码更重要。
需求分析最大的陷阱是把用户的解决方案当成用户的需求。
结对编程不是两个人做一个人的工作,而是两个人做出比两个人更好的成果。
技术选型应该基于事实和数据,而不是个人偏好和过往经验。